工具

高并发下的缓存击穿/雪崩解决方案-小浪学习网

高并发下的缓存击穿/雪崩解决方案

有效解决缓存击穿和雪崩的方法包括:1. 使用互斥锁处理缓存击穿;2. 采用熔断器模式防止雪崩;3. 实施缓存预热和降级策略;4. 利用分片和多级缓存分散请求压力。这些方法各有优劣,需根据实际业...
站长的头像-小浪学习网站长29天前
5010
告别代码混乱:使用eonx-com/easy-standard 提升代码规范性-小浪学习网

告别代码混乱:使用eonx-com/easy-standard 提升代码规范性

最近我接手了一个老旧的php项目,代码风格混乱不堪,各种编码规范五花八门,维护起来异常困难。团队成员的编码习惯也差异巨大,导致代码审查成为一个巨大的负担。为了解决这个问题,我尝试了多...
站长的头像-小浪学习网站长3个月前
509
解决文件上传和字符串处理的困境:moxuandi/yii2-helpers 库的实践应用-小浪学习网

解决文件上传和字符串处理的困境:moxuandi/yii2-helpers 库的实践应用

composer在线学习地址:学习地址 在项目开发过程中,文件上传和字符串处理是两个常见的需求,但它们也常常会带来一些挑战。例如,如何高效地处理不同格式的图片上传,如何格式化文件大小,或者...
站长的头像-小浪学习网站长3个月前
5012
Golang在Debian上如何进行包管理-小浪学习网

Golang在Debian上如何进行包管理

在debian系统上进行golang的包管理主要依赖于go模块(go modules)。自从go 1.11版本发布以来,go模块已成为官方推荐的包管理工具。以下是在debian上进行golang包管理的详细步骤: 安装Go语言环...
站长的头像-小浪学习网站长1个月前
5010
MongoDB如何配置副本集 3分钟教你完成MongoDB副本集配置-小浪学习网

MongoDB如何配置副本集 3分钟教你完成MongoDB副本集配置

mongodb副本集配置的核心是启动多个实例并指定统一的副本集名称,具体步骤为:1. 准备至少3个mongodb实例,确保端口和数据目录不同;2. 配置每个实例的mongod.conf文件,明确replsetname、bindi...
站长的头像-小浪学习网站长24天前
509
win11怎么启用管理员账户_win11启用管理员账户的教程-小浪学习网

win11怎么启用管理员账户_win11启用管理员账户的教程

启用win11管理员账户的方法有二:1.通过命令提示符激活,以管理员身份运行cmd并输入net user administrator /active:yes,随后设置密码并重启;2.使用本地用户和组管理工具(lusrmgr.msc),取...
站长的头像-小浪学习网站长9天前
5015
Linux清理指南:删除无用日志-小浪学习网

Linux清理指南:删除无用日志

Linux系统日志文件(通常位于/var/log目录)会随着时间推移不断增长,占用大量磁盘空间。定期清理冗余日志至关重要。本指南提供高效清理Linux日志文件的步骤: 一、评估日志文件大小 使用du命令...
站长的头像-小浪学习网站长3个月前
5014
笔记本电脑Windows无法启动但能进入安全模式怎么办-小浪学习网

笔记本电脑Windows无法启动但能进入安全模式怎么办

当笔记本电脑在windows无法正常启动却能进入安全模式时,通常意味着系统遇到了一些问题。解决方法包括:1.检查系统日志,运行“eventvwr.msc”命令;2.更新或回滚驱动程序,使用“devmgmt.msc”...
站长的头像-小浪学习网站长2个月前
507
CentOS如何优化HBase的存储效率-小浪学习网

CentOS如何优化HBase的存储效率

在centos上优化hbase的存储效率是一个复杂的过程,涉及多个方面的调整和配置。以下是一些关键的优化策略: 硬件和操作系统配置 选择合适的硬件:确保服务器有足够的内存(至少32GB RAM)和快速...
站长的头像-小浪学习网站长15天前
506
vim 常用配置-让vim更好用-小浪学习网

vim 常用配置-让vim更好用

将一下代码copy到 用户目录下 新建文件为  .vimrc 保存即可生效; 如果想所有用户生效 请修改 /etc/vimrc (建议先cp一份) set nocompatible ' 关闭 vi 兼容模式 syntax on ' 自动语法高亮 colo...
站长的头像-小浪学习网站长2年前
508